In 2014, Manisha Koirala was diagnosed with ovarian cancer. She underwent treatment and made a remarkable recovery. Since then, she has been an advocate for cancer awareness and has supported various charitable initiatives.
Manisha Koirala was born to a well-known Nepalese family. Her father, Prakash Koirala, was a politician, and her mother, Subashini Koirala, was a homemaker. She has two siblings, including a brother, Nabin Koirala.
